Nutrient Control in Pulp and Paper Wastewater Treatment Plants Using On-line Measurements, 1997 Environmental Conference Proceedings
Bio-oxidation is a proven technology for degrading organic pollutants in the waste stream. Many organic pollutants present in the waste stream provide energy for bacteria, and are oxidized in some cases complete to CO,. This process requires optimum biological (bacteriological) nutrient concentrations and oxygen level. Air is pumped as a source of oxygen and nutrients are added to the system to maintain healthy microorganisms. Most common nutrient introduced to the bio-oxidation systems is ammonia( 1). The residual ammonia and phosphates in the treated effluent cause human induced eutrophication in the receiving waters. The Federal Water Pollution Control Act of 1972 regulates the nutrient levels in biologically treated wastewaters. As a result, nearly 300 waste treatment plants in the USA have BNR (Biological Nutrient Removal) treatment today(2). Precise control of nutrient feed rates through monitoring of the BNR process is a cost effective alternative for the advanced waste treatment plants.
